asked 12/27/19After riding her bike at 15 miles per hour, Anisa walked her bike the rest of the way at 4 miles per hour. If the total trip was 72 miles and took 7 hours, how many miles did she walk?
Let x = time riding the bike
Then, 7 - x = time walking
Distance = (Rate)(Time)
So, 15x + 4(7 - x) = 72
11x + 28 = 72
11x = 44
x = 4 hours
She walked 4(7 - 4) miles = 12 miles
